MINERAL FERTILISER SYSTEM

Mineral fertiliser production using plasma technology offers a more sustainable and efficient alternative to conventional methods. It produces nitric acid and liquid ammonium-free calcium nitrate, which are key ingredients for high-quality fertilisers.

The system requires only electricity and air to operate, and its scalability allows it to be adapted to any size of operation. Additionally, it doesn’t need to run 24/7, enabling optimisation of local electricity usage and reducing strain on the grid.

With 80 % reduction in fertiliser production-related emissions, this method significantly lowers its environmental impact. The high-temperature heat generated during the process can also be integrated into heating systems, further improving energy efficiency.

WHY IS LIQUID BETTER?

N2-Applied’s plasma solutions produce ammonium-free liquid calcium nitrate as an alternative to water-soluble calcium nitrate which contains ammonium.

In hydroponic systems the capacity of buffering the acidifying processes by ammonium is considered to be very low. An ammonium-free fertiliser reduces the risk root-damaging acidification and is therefore a better alternative for fertigation and hydroponic systems.

Liquid fertilisers dominate in the Dutch and Belgian markets, but logistics limit expansion. Local plasma production removes these barriers, unlocking the full potential of hydroponic cultivation.
